CVE-2019-15718 affects systemd (notably systemd 240) where bus_open_system_watch_bind_with_description in shared/bus-util.c calls sd_bus_set_trusted, disabling access controls for incoming D-Bus messages. This allows an unprivileged user to invoke D-Bus methods that should be restricted, enabling...
